A little background to this next part of the story. We have often gone in the 1/2 bathroom on the main level and smelled a very odd smell. We tried very hard to figure out what it was thinking maybe it was smoke from the neighbors whose garage is on the other side of the wall, or something coming out of the vent. It didn't smell like smoke really, I had even thought maybe there was a dead mouse or something in wall. But we never could exactly figure it out. Once we got home James got a cute hair cut. (I will put pictures on another blog.) I told Doug to just put he hair on the floor because I was going to vacuum. So after his hair cut and a bath Doug was feeding James some applesauce and I decided to vacuum upstairs. Usually I use an outlet in James' room but I thought it would be a lot easier if I plugged it in the bathroom so I could reach all the rooms without switching. I was almost done with James' room when I heard shouting from downstairs and Doug ran up and unplugged the vacuum. We went downstairs and the 1/2 bathroom was filled with smoke with more smoke pouring out of the outlet. Luckily Doug was downstairs and started to smell that mysterious smell and was able to turn it of before it caught on fire. It was pretty scary to think that we have lived here a year and a half and never knew about this problem. So Doug took off the outlet cover and the outlet and the wire connecting to it were completely burned. Luckily I live with a handy man and we were able to immediately go to Lowe's and get a replacement. We talked about replacing all the outlets and light switches when we moved it but never did it, so now we are really going to check and replace them all.
